1楼:匿名用户
其实无所谓,各种语言都可以在其它语言里找到一定的影子,只不过,相对而言c语言比较老,用户比较多,资料比较全,所以大家都建议先学c,这样相对编程入门简单点,当然,你如果足够毅力和天份,其实直接学python也没什么,学编程,关健要学的是编程的思想,
2楼:匿名用户
太适合了,
我一直认为大
学的课程就应该先学习一门动态高级语言,然后学习c。python适用于快速开发,可以让人快速找到编程的感觉,领悟程序设计的思想。而不用在初学的时候为那些晦涩难懂的数据结构、各种复杂凌乱的语法以及系统底层而头疼
对于几乎是零基础的人,直接学 python 编程合适吗
3楼:兄弟连教育
python绝对是最适合零基础的语言 缩进培养好的编写习惯,而且面向对象,数据类型不用管
对于几乎是零基础的人,直接学 python 编程合适吗
4楼:山西新华电脑学校
当然可以啊!python全栈开发是一门比较适合零基础人员学习的编程语言,针对零基础的学员,是可以考虑学习的。学习起来也不会太难。只要自己用点心就可以了。
5楼:幻辉大帝何
我认为是可以的,python语法简单明了,**可读性高,容易入门。python的哲学是「做一件事情应该只有一种最好的方法」,对于初学者规范自己的学习有很大的帮助,同时也帮助初学者能够读懂其他人的**(相比perl的**简直没法看)养成良好的习惯。python对于**的要求严谨,特别是缩进(indentation),对于初学者养成良好的**习惯很有帮助。
我现在也在在自学python,之前是在动力节点学习的java,因为python再怎么潜力大,java仍是目前的主流,毕业后在医疗公司做工程师,一个月13k,但这不能让我停止学习。
6楼:西线大数据培训
目前在很多行业中都在越来越多的应用python,这也是很多行业学习python的原因。
目前来学的人群分为以下几类:
第一类:入行编程新手:大学刚毕业或者其他行业转岗,想从事编程开发的工作,目前认为python比较火,想入行;
第二类:linux系统运维人员:linux运维以繁杂著称,对人员系统掌握知识的能力要求非常高,那么也就需要一个编程语言能解决自动化的问题,python开发运维工作是首选,python运维工资的薪资普遍比linux运维人员的工资高。
第三类:做数据分析或者人工智能:不管是常见的大数据分析或者一般的金融分析、科学分析都比较大程度的应用了数据分析,人工智能的一些常见应用也使用了python的一些技术。
第四类:在职程序员转python开发:平常只关注div+css这些页面技术,很多时候其实需要与后端开发人员进行交互的,现在有很多java程序在转到python语言,他们都被python**的优美和开发效率所折服
第五类:其他:一些工程师以前在做很多seo优化的时候,苦于不会编程,一些程序上面的问题,得不到解决,只能做做简单的页面优化。
现在学会python之后,你和我一样都可以编写一些查询收录,排名,自动生成网络地图的程序,解决棘手的seo问题
当然,这里总结的只是常见的一些情况
7楼:优就业科普
大家想要学习python第一步就需要了解python是什么,python是一种跨平台的计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。
python是一种解释型脚本语言,可以应用于web和inter***开发、科学计算和统计、人工智能、桌面界面开发、软件开发、后端开发等多个领域,python在设计上坚持了清晰划一的风格,这使得python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。相比其他编程语言来说,python的学习难度还是相对低一些的。
越来越多的人看好python的发展前景想要投身其中,小编在这里推荐大家可以选择参加培训去学习专业的python开发技能,尤其是对于一些0基础的人而言,培训机构在课程安排上更加合理,更加适合没有基础的人选择,并且培训班里和其他的同学一起学习,课程学习氛围也更好,遇到问题的时候有可以和其他同学一起讨论。
所以0基础能不能学会python重点在于学习方法和自身努力程度,符合这两点的话0基础也是可以学会python的。
8楼:prince香克斯
这个很难说。建议先学一下c语言
9楼:ac白菜
是不是越低级的程序越难学,越高级的程序越简单?
表面上来说,是的。
但是,在非常高的抽象计算中,高级的python程序设计也是非常难学的,所以,高级程序语言不等于简单。
但是,对于初学者和完成普通任务,python语言是非常简单易用的。
我0基础学python可以吗?
我赞成把python作为入门语言:
1. 语法简单明了。第一门语言,其实就是语法+flow control,而python的语法简单,**可读性高,容易入门。
2. python的哲学是「做一件事情应该只有一种最好的方法」,对于初学者规范自己的学习有很大的帮助,同时也帮助初学者能够读懂其他人的**(相比perl的**简直没法看)
3. 养成良好的习惯。python对于**的要求严谨,特别是缩进(indentation),对于初学者养成良好的**习惯很有帮助。
4. python的语法设计非常优秀(反面例子php),思想也比较现代,可以更快的理解现代编程语言的一些思想。
5. python仍然是传统基于class的oo(对比javascript基于prototype的oo),和java,c#,ruby一样,比较大众。从python去学design pattern也是比较合适的。
6. python的内置数据结构清晰好用(c提供的略少,php的略乱),同时library比较多,优秀的**很多(相比php就有许多烂的**,误导新人)。
7. python免费的书很多(英文),可以找到许多资料啃。同时(国外)社区比较集中,有问题可以向高手问。
8. python在其他领域,比如科学计算等等有广泛的运用,对于学一门语言作为工具来说,python很合适。
如何学python?
如果你选择了自学,我想给你提几点建议:
1.找浅显易懂,例程比较好的教程,从头到尾看下去。不要看很多本,专注于一本。把里面的例程都手打一遍,搞懂为什么。
2.去找实际项目练手。最好是要有真实的项目做。可以找几个同学一起做个**之类。注意,真实项目不一定非要是商业项目。
3.最好能找到一个已经会python的人。问他一点学习规划的建议,然后在遇到卡壳的地方找他指点。这样会事半功倍。
4.另外,除了学习编程语言,也兼顾补一点计算机基础,和英语。
5.不但要学写**,还要学会看**,更要会调试**。读懂你自己程序的报错信息。再去找些github上的程序,读懂别人的**。
6.学会查文档,用好搜索引擎和开发者社区。
就是以上这些,希望你能有所收获。
10楼:匿名用户
如果有**基础
自学还是比较好学的,如果是零基础的话想学好,最好还是有一个系统的学习过程!我表弟去年在中公学的python,学了5个月,现在找的工作也挺好的,都快追上我了!学习的话,要看你是什么状态,如果是学生有大把的时间那是可以自己自学的,如果是想转行脱产学习的话,还是上培训班效率更高一些。
对编程几乎零基础,首先想学python语言合适吗? 50
11楼:gta小鸡
可以,python很适合从没有接触过编程的人入门,它不涉及太多底层原理,只专注于实现功能,而且**简洁功能强大。零基础可以看《父与子的编程之旅》入门。
12楼:尘埃杜小寂
实在要学,那么久学html吧。学完html再学jsp。然后就可以找it的工作了。相信我准没错,而且html无门槛,初中毕业都能学会
零基础可以学python吗
13楼:老男孩教育
python是一门高级编程语言,而且python语言适合零基础人员学习,也是初学者的首选。
如何学习好python:
1. 要有决心
做任何事情,首先要有足够的决心和坚持,才能做好事情、学好python。
2. 勤于动手
对于编程语言的学习,不能眼高手低,学的过程中,想到就要写出来,一方面能够培养出写**的感觉,另一方面可以加深知识的掌控。
3. 一套完整的学习体系
python编程语言的全面学习,需要拥有一整套系统的学习资料和学习计划,全面掌握python基础知识,对以后解决python编程过程中的问题十分有益!
4. 项目实战训练
python编程基础知识的学习最终目的是应用于项目中,因此,项目实战训练必不可少,多做几个项目,尽量是功能完整的项目,形成项目思路,对以后进行项目实战是很有好处的!
14楼:千锋上海
python学习路线。
第一阶段python基础与linux数据库。这是python的入门阶段,也是帮助零基础学员打好基础的重要阶段。你需要掌握python基本语法规则及变量、逻辑控制、内置数据结构、文件操作、高级函数、模块、常用标准库模块、函数、异常处理、mysql使用、协程等知识点。
学习目标:掌握python基础语法,具备基础的编程能力;掌握linux基本操作命令,掌握mysql进阶内容,完成银行自动提款机系统实战、英汉词典、歌词解析器等项目。
第二阶段web全栈。这一部分主要学习web前端相关技术,你需要掌握html、css、javascript、jquery、bootstrap、web开发基础、vue、flask views、flask模板、 数据库操作、flask配置等知识。
学习目标:掌握web前端技术内容,掌握web后端框架,熟练使用flask、tornado、django,可以完成数据监控后台的项目。
第三阶段数据分析+人工智能。这部分主要是学习爬虫相关的知识点,你需要掌握数据抓取、数据提取、数据存储、爬虫并发、动态网页抓取、scrapy框架、分布式爬虫、爬虫攻防、数据结构、算法等知识。
第四阶段高级进阶。这是python高级知识点,你需要学习项目开发流程、部署、高并发、性能调优、go语言基础、区块链入门等内容。
学习目标:可以掌握自动化运维与区块链开发技术,可以完成自动化运维项目、区块链等项目。
按照上面的python学习路线图学习完后,你基本上就可以成为一名合格的python开发工程师。当然,想要快速成为企业竞聘的精英人才,你需要有好的老师指导,还要有较多的项目积累实战经验。
几本可以从编程零基础开始学易语言的书,(一定要是书籍
1楼 匿名用户 《易语言编程系统》 《中文编程 从入门到精通》 网都有卖,后面的当当网也有! 前面的05出的,后面11出版的 2楼 匿名用户 哪来的那么蛋疼,一个自己都不用心学别说十天二十天你也学不会,易其实已经够简单了,说的十天,其实认真点两天就能熟练掌握了, 推荐几本可以从编程零基础开始学易语言...